During our stay at Hotel SOWAKA, we had the pleasure of dining at Gion LOKA as part of our half-board package — and it was, without exaggeration, one of the best dining experiences we’ve had in Japan. On our first morning, when illness kept us from attending breakfast in the restaurant, the team went above and beyond to prepare and deliver a migraine-friendly breakfast to our room. This level of care and flexibility was deeply appreciated and really set the tone for the outstanding hospitality we’d continue to experience. The Japanese breakfast on the following days was both delicious and filling — a true highlight and something we highly recommend. But what really left us in awe was the dinner. On the first night, we were treated to the set menu, which introduced us to refined local flavors through a stunning presentation. Every dish was beautifully balanced, thoughtful, and seasonally inspired. The sommelier’s pairing — both wine and sake — was spot on, and the team’s deep knowledge of the dishes and ingredients made the evening even more enjoyable. The second night brought something even more special: a personalized 5-course menu crafted by the chef based on our preferences and conversations from the night before. The level of attention to detail and care was incredible — it felt like the meal had been prepared just for us, and in many ways, it truly was. We also want to give special thanks to Fang and Austen, who not only guided us through every course with warmth and professionalism, but also enriched our experience with fun facts, anime and sightseeing recommendations, and local insider tips that made our entire trip better. Gion LOKA is an intimate, elegant space that combines high-quality ingredients, meticulous attention to detail, and genuine hospitality. It’s more than just a meal — it’s an experience. One of the best places we’ve dined in Japan, and certainly a restaurant we will remember for a long time.

During our honeymoon in Kyoto, my wife and I had the absolute pleasure of dining at Gion Loka, and it was nothing short of magical. From the moment we stepped inside, we were welcomed with warmth, which made us feel like honored guests. The intimate setting was serene and elegant, fitting for a special dinner. The service was impeccable— Koki was our ‘Dining Experience Attendant’, and he was amazing. Every course was presented with such care and precision, and Koki was there at every step to elaborate on what the chef had prepared for us to ensure we understood the artistry and tradition behind every bite. Their thoughtfulness extended beyond the meal itself - they made sure to celebrate our special honeymoon dinner with details throughout the dining experience. And the food—simply extraordinary. By far the best meal of our lives. Every bite was a new experience. By the end of the evening, we were left speechless—not just by the food, but by the entire experience. Gion Loka didn’t just serve us a meal, they gave us a memory that we will cherish forever. Thank you to the staff at Gion Loka for everything, and special thank you to Koki for taking such good care of us.
